If my ammonia is dropping, but I'm not getting even the slightest bit of readings in nitrites, do you guys think my nitrite test kit could be expired? The solution is still blue.. but I'm just worried it's donezo. I guess I could really start worrying if my ammonia dropped to zero and no nitrites showed up.. but the ammonia is still testing at 1ppm.

 

What do you guys think I should do?

Sounds completely normal to me... it can take a few days for nitrites to start showing when ammonia starts dropping. It's a by product... think of this way, if you eat a meal it's usually 12 to 24 hours before you uh, crap it out... unless of course it was Taco Bell.
